Lecky Surname Meaning
From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history
An old surname common in the shires of Dumbarton and Stirling, derived from the barony of Leckie in the parish of Gargunnock, Stirlingshire. Murdoch Leckie received a grant of two fourth parts of Bathewnn and Altremony from Robert III (RMS., I, app. II, 1819). David Lekky was denounced rebel in 1537 (Trials, I, p. 178), Janet Laiky appears in Cammok, parish of Glenylla, 1599, and Euphemia Laikie in Carneleithe, 1694 (Brechin). The surname appears as Lecque among the Scots Guards in France, and the Leckies of Antrim and Carlow in Ireland are of Scottish descent. In Forman's heraldic MS. the name is spelled Leuke. The individual who had a charter of the lands of Leckie in the reign of David II was a descendant of Corc, brother of Maldouen, third earl of Lennox (Sc. Peer., p. 330).
( Celtic) Dweller at a Stony or Rocky Place [Gaelic and Irish leacach, from leac, a flat stone]
(Celtic) Dweller at a Stony or Rocky Place [Gaelic and Irish leacach, from leac, a flat stone]
The Leckys of Ireland are of Scotch extraction, and descend from a family so called in Stirlingshire, where in the parish of Gargunnock an estate called Leckie is still to be found.

Lecky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Lecky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Lecky is found most frequently in The United States. It may also be rendered as a variant: Lecký. For other possible spellings of this surname click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Lecky? popularity and diffusion
The surname Lecky is the 196,647th most widespread surname globally. It is borne by around 1 in 3,419,778 people. This sur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 69 percent of Lecky reside; 45 percent reside in North America and 45 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Lecky is also the 313,067th most widespread first name worldwide It is held by 697 people.
This last name is most commonly used in The United States, where it is held by 564 people, or 1 in 642,658. In The United States Lecky is most frequent in: New York, where 15 percent are found, New Jersey, where 12 percent are found and Virginia, where 9 percent are found. Excluding The United States it is found in 27 countries. It is also found in Jamaica, where 23 percent are found and Canada, where 19 percent are found.
Lecky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Lecky has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Lecky last name rose 742 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it rose 814 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Ireland it decreased 95 percent between 1901 and 2014 and in Scotland it decreased 37 percent between 1881 and 2014.
